The most famous man in America : the biography of Henry Ward Beecher / Debby Applegate.

Applegate, Debby (Author).

Summary:

Presents the life of the nineteenth century orator, noted for his support of the abolition of slavery and the suffrage of women, as well as his friendships with some of the century's most famous writers, including Henry Thoreau, Mark Twain, and Walt Whitman.
